## Vendor Note: Digest Scheduling (Welcome aboard!)

Quick context: our batch email digests run through Larkspur Mail, an outside vendor. They control the send windows; we just hand them a queue file by 02:00 their time. If a digest slips, it's usually because our export job ran long — check that before blaming them. Don't change cron timings without looping in their ops team, since their throttling assumes our schedule. Any scheduling change requests go straight to their scheduling desk.

escalation mailbox, kagef-kawef: frador_zorix@tolvaqlabs.internal

## Payroll Export — Format v4 Cutover

WageFlow now emits v4 exports only. The internal LedgerSync service rejects v3 payloads outright — no fallback. Steps: pull the latest export template, run the validator, then push to LedgerSync's staging endpoint. Confirm row counts match the source batch before promoting. All calls require the contractor-scoped key; it expires after the engagement, so don't cache it elsewhere. Authenticate every request with the key below:

API key for taduf-yahif: qvz11-nMDtAWg6H2u

### Step 7: Switch Over the Docs Linter

Alright, home stretch. Proselint-NG is being retired tonight, and Quillcheck takes over linting all docs repos at Fernwhistle. If you're on call during the switch, expect a brief spike in failed CI runs — that's just stale caches, and a re-run fixes it. Don't roll back unless failures persist past an hour. Once the new linter is live, apply the settings listed below.

service settings:
[sorys]
port = 8000
team = eliius
host = sorys.novacstack.example
region = south-3
access_code = ac_f66665
timeout_ms = 250

Welcome to the Inkrelay team! Our printer-spooler microservice queues print jobs from the Fernwald clinics and retries flaky printers automatically. Most support tickets are just stuck queues — restart the spooler pod and you're done. One setup note: the spooler authenticates to the job broker at boot, so its env file needs this line:

secret setting of taduf-tagug: COURIER_KEY20=27cde0ec716990747019